Mental Health Assessment and Diagnosis: Understanding the Process

Mental health is a vital aspect of overall well-being, affecting how people think, feel, and act in life. Mental health disorders can considerably impact the lifestyle, causing troubles in individual relationships, work, and social interactions. Therefore, an accurate mental health assessment and diagnosis are crucial for reliable treatment and management. This short article will dive into the complexities of mental health assessment, various diagnostic tools, and the essential role mental health professionals play in this process.

What is Mental Health Assessment?

A mental health assessment is a comprehensive evaluation performed by a certified mental health professional, designed to determine a person's psychological, emotional, and social wellness. It involves gathering information about the person's symptoms, personal history, and total performance. The assessment process is vital in recognizing mental health conditions, developing treatment strategies, and tracking development with time.

Key Components of a Mental Health Assessment

A thorough mental health assessment usually includes the following parts:

  1. Clinical Interview: A mental health expert performs an in-depth discussion with the client to understand their current issues, signs, and personal history.
  2. Psychological Testing: Various standardized tests and questionnaires may be administered to determine cognitive functioning, characteristic, and symptom intensity.
  3. Behavioral Observations: The clinician observes the individual's behavior during the assessment to gain insight into their emotional state and social interactions.
  4. Case History Review: An evaluation of the person's medical history, consisting of current medications, is important to dismiss any physical health issues that might contribute to mental health symptoms.
  5. Collateral Information: Gathering information from member of the family, instructors, or other specialists can supply additional context and enhance diagnostic precision.

Common Mental Health Disorders

Numerous widespread mental health disorders can be detected through a comprehensive assessment. These include however are not limited to:

  • Anxiety Disorders: Characterized by excessive fear or concern, consisting of generalized anxiety disorder, panic disorder, and social anxiety disorder.
  • Mood Disorders: Encompassing significant depressive disorder, bipolar disorder, and dysthymia.
  • Psychotic Disorders: Including schizophrenia and schizoaffective disorder, which might involve hallucinations and delusions.
  • Personality Disorders: Such as borderline personality disorder and narcissistic personality disorder, which affect a person's ideas and behaviors.
  •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D): Characterized by intrusive ideas and compulsive habits.

Diagnostic Tools and Methods

To help in the mental health assessment, specialists use a variety of diagnostic tools. Below is a table summing up some typical assessment tools and their functions:

ToolPurpose
DSM-5 CriteriaSupplies standardized criteria for identifying disorders based on specific signs.
Beck Depression InventoryAssesses the intensity of depression symptoms.
Hamilton Anxiety ScaleSteps the severity of anxiety symptoms.
Minnesota Multiphasic Personality Inventory (MMPI)Evaluates personality traits and psychopathology.
Generalized Anxiety Disorder 7 (GAD-7)Screens for generalized anxiety disorder.
Patient Health Questionnaire-9 (PHQ-9)Screens for depression and assesses severity.

Treatment Options

As soon as a diagnosis is established, treatment alternatives are customized to the individual's distinct requirements. Typical treatment modalities include:

  1. Psychotherapy: Also known as talk therapy, includes c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ior modification (DBT), and other therapeutic techniques.
  2. Medication: Antidepressants, anti-anxiety medications, mood stabilizers, and antipsychotics might be prescribed to manage signs effectively.
  3. Way of life Modifications: Encouraging healthy way of life modifications, such as routine exercise, proper nutrition, and mindfulness practices, can be useful.
  4. Support system: Connecting individuals with others facing similar obstacles can provide extra support and support.

Difficulties in Mental Health Assessment

Regardless of the developments in mental health assessment methods, numerous challenges remain:

  • Stigma: Fear of stigma related to mental disorder can lead people to prevent looking for assistance, therefore impeding accurate assessment and diagnosis.
  • Irregularity of Symptoms: Mental health signs can be variable and subjective, causing troubles in assessment.
  • Cultural Considerations: Cultural elements can impact how signs are revealed and comprehended, necessitating culturally competent assessment techniques.
